A Lyon County woman suffered suspected minor injuries after a crash Thursday morning near Emporia.
The Kansas Highway Patrol says 55-year-old Lori Buek of Reading was southbound on Interstate 35 near mile marker 134, or close to Emporia’s east city limits, when she lost control of her pickup truck and rolled into the center median. An ambulance took Buek to Newman Regional Health for observation and possible treatment.
Buek was the only person in the truck and was wearing her seatbelt when the crash happened shortly before 7:30 am. There was rain in the area, but the Highway Patrol hasn’t confirmed whether wet conditions contributed to the crash.
